Water treatment systems come in various forms to cater to different needs and requirements. The most common types of water treatment systems include reverse osmosis, activated carbon filters, ultraviolet (UV) disinfection, and distillation.

Reverse osmosis is a popular water treatment method that uses a semipermeable membrane to remove contaminants and impurities from water. It is effective in eliminating dissolved solids, heavy metals, bacteria, and viruses, providing clean and safe drinking water. Activated carbon filters work by adsorbing pollutants and chemicals onto its surface, improving the taste and odor of water. These filters are commonly used in homes and commercial establishments to remove chlorine, volatile organic compounds (VOCs), and other organic contaminants.

UV disinfection systems utilize ultraviolet light to kill bacteria, viruses, and other microorganisms in water. This method is effective in destroying harmful pathogens without the use of chemicals, making it an environmentally friendly option. Distillation is another water treatment process that involves boiling water and then condensing the steam to obtain purified water. It removes impurities, heavy metals, and dissolved solids, providing safe and clean drinking water.

Water treatment systems offer numerous benefits that contribute to better health and overall well-being. Firstly, these systems improve the taste and odor of water, making it more pleasant to drink. By removing chlorine, bacteria, and other contaminants, they enhance the quality of water, ensuring a refreshing and enjoyable experience. Moreover, water treatment systems help prevent waterborne diseases and illnesses by eliminating harmful microorganisms and pollutants. This is especially important for individuals with compromised immune systems, the elderly, and young children who are more susceptible to infections.

Investing in a water treatment system also eliminates the need to purchase bottled water, leading to cost savings in the long run. With a reliable water treatment system, you can have a constant supply of clean and safe water, reducing your reliance on packaged water. Additionally, these systems help reduce the environmental impact of plastic waste generated from single-use water bottles αντιστροφη οσμωση.
